Question 442322: what am I doing wrong?
x+x+1+x+2+x+4+x+6=-2
4x+12=-2
4x=-14
x=-3.5
x+2=-1.5
x+4=0.5
x+6=2.5

Answer by swincher4391(1107) About Me  (Show Source):
You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Based on your initial setup, it seems you have miscounted.
x+x+1+x+2+x+4+x+6 = -2 would give you 5xs and (1+2+4+6) = 13
Hence,
5x + 13 = -2
5x = -15
